Output a1f91b52a348c009139e8debeb84b2855d0ea0bca917c77fe30ea33d21ea6148:18

value
473939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d4fff2eca641ec14c3afbcf506a49bc4fb28f2a OP_EQUAL
address
37HCyXB5JVrnsY3UdC7YmCfMCaBzATfeYq
transaction
a1f91b52a348c009139e8debeb84b2855d0ea0bca917c77fe30ea33d21ea6148
confirmations
287689
spent
true